12Follwing the lead-up to this year’s VGA ceremony? Then it’s likely you have spotted two images circulating the internet regarding a certain unannounced title, set to be revealed at the event later this month. The third in this series of teaser images has launched today, and though it may be in the same zombified/infected vain as the previous two, subtle details have caused many to believe that it may not be promoting the next Left 4 Dead or Resident Evil.
Etched beneath the “We’re Here To Help!” mantra are the following phrases:
Don’t Ever Leave The Green Zone!
All persons are forbidden to enter or leave any zones without the permission of the chief health officer under penalty of the law.
3 of 3
Murder Your Maker
Most interesting is the final phrase; last month Activision launched a teaser site for Murder Your Maker, which showed an image of a bald figure watching over monitors in a dark room. It could well be a new IP from the publishing giant but to me it definitely sounds related to last year’s sandbox slasher, Prototype. Set in New York, players assumed the role of Alex Mercer, a scientist infected with a symbiotic virus allowing him to morph his body into the ultimate weapon. To an extent there were “zombies” in Prototype, and plenty of military presence, though their primary function wasn’t to protect the city’s populace.
Either way, we will find out when the VGAs air on Decemeber 11th.
